Why IB DP Hindi B Is Harder Than Parents Expect at Home

Parents searching for an IB DP Hindi B tutor near Hero Honda Chowk often expect the subject to be the easy one, since the student already speaks Hindi at home, sometimes fluently. What actually moves the grade is almost entirely different: formal written register, structured argument in an essay or article, and precise use of the text types the syllabus specifies, none of which spoken fluency at home builds automatically. A student can converse comfortably with grandparents in Hindi and still lose marks steadily on Paper 1 for writing in a conversational register an examiner marks down.

The individual oral assessment is where this gap shows up most visibly. Spoken-at-home Hindi tends to be fast, informal, and full of code-switching into English mid-sentence, habits that feel completely natural at home but read as under-prepared in a formal assessment context, where the student is expected to sustain a structured response in Hindi around a stimulus for several minutes without falling back on English vocabulary for anything more complex than everyday conversation.

For students on the opposite end, those with less spoken exposure at home but strong formal instruction from school, the difficulty runs the other way: solid grammar and vocabulary but a stiffness in oral response, hesitation reaching for words that would come instantly to a student who grew up speaking Hindi daily. Both profiles are common across the Sector 33-37 belt, and a tutor needs to diagnose which one a student actually has rather than assuming Hindi B difficulty looks the same for everyone.

The five prescribed themes, identities, experiences, human ingenuity, social organization, sharing the planet, add a further layer, since strong spoken Hindi does not automatically come with the vocabulary needed to discuss, say, urbanisation or technology formally in Hindi. A student fluent in everyday conversation may still need to build an entirely new vocabulary bank for topics like social organization that rarely come up at the dinner table, which is often the single biggest, most underestimated task in preparing for this subject.

What Does the IB DP Hindi B Syllabus Actually Test?

The International Baccalaureate (IB) Diploma Programme (DP) Hindi B syllabus is organised around five prescribed themes, identities, experiences, human ingenuity, social organization, and sharing the planet, examined through two written papers and an internally assessed oral component. Paper 1 tests productive writing across a range of text types, formal letters, articles, essays, blog entries, each with its own register and structural conventions the mark scheme checks explicitly, not just accuracy of grammar. Paper 2 tests receptive skills, listening and reading comprehension, through audio and text-based passages linked to the same five themes.

The individual oral, the Internal Assessment (IA) component for Language B, is a conversation built around a visual stimulus connected to one of the five themes, followed by a discussion, assessed on the student's ability to sustain a structured, coherent spoken response rather than just answer questions correctly. This is scored separately from the written papers and carries real weight in the final grade, which is why treating oral practice as secondary to written revision, a common mistake among Hero Honda Chowk families confident in their child's spoken Hindi, tends to cost marks that written practice cannot recover.

Text type command matters more in this syllabus than students expect: an essay and an article are marked against different structural expectations, and a well-argued piece of writing in the wrong text type format loses marks regardless of content quality. Higher Level (HL) and Standard Level (SL) share the same five themes and text types, with HL requiring engagement with two literary works in Hindi in addition to the language skills SL covers, which adds a genuinely different kind of preparation, literary analysis in Hindi, on top of the communicative skills both levels need.

Assessment sessions run in May or November depending on the school's exam cohort, and IB Diploma subjects are graded on the 1 to 7 scale regardless of level. Because the individual oral happens earlier in the assessment window than the written papers, students often need oral fluency to peak months before the written exams do, a scheduling reality that catches families off guard when they assume all Hindi B preparation converges at one point near the end of Class 12.

What is the individual oral assessment, and how is it different from the written papers?+

The individual oral is the internally assessed component of IB DP Hindi B, a conversation built around a visual stimulus connected to one of the five prescribed themes, followed by discussion, and it is scored separately from Paper 1 and Paper 2. It rewards a sustained, structured spoken response rather than short correct answers, which is why students confident in casual conversation sometimes underperform here if they have not practised holding a longer, formal spoken exchange without slipping into English. Because it is assessed earlier in the window than the written papers, oral readiness often needs to peak months before written exam preparation does.

What are the five prescribed themes in IB DP Hindi B?+

The five themes are identities, experiences, human ingenuity, social organization, and sharing the planet, and both Paper 1 and Paper 2 draw their content from these themes, as does the stimulus for the individual oral. A common gap is thematic vocabulary: a student fluent in everyday Hindi conversation may still lack the specific formal vocabulary needed to discuss, for instance, social organization or human ingenuity, since these topics rarely come up at home the way they do in the syllabus. Building this vocabulary bank theme by theme, rather than cramming it close to the exam, is what tutors near Hero Honda Chowk consistently recommend.

Is HL Hindi B much harder than SL?+

Higher Level shares the same five themes and text types as Standard Level, with the addition of two literary works studied in Hindi, which brings in literary analysis on top of the communicative language skills both levels need. This is a genuinely different kind of preparation rather than simply more of the same content, and students choosing HL should expect dedicated time for literary study alongside regular writing and oral practice. IB Diploma subjects are graded on the 1 to 7 scale regardless of level chosen, so HL does not carry a different grading scale, only additional content.
